Letter: Handbill pushers annoy tourist
Friday, Oct. 19, 2001 | 10:05 a.m.
I have been visiting Las Vegas at least twice a year for more than 25 years, but I don't recall ever being harassed or having my path blocked so frequently as I did last week by people handing out handbills touting various "escort" services.
On Friday night I left the Imperial Palace to walk over to the Bellagio, and I don't think I went four steps in a row without being accosted by one of these street hustlers. I know they have a right to do so, but do not we pedestrians also have a right of safe passage without knocking into one of them, or into another pedestrian in an effort to avoid their aggressive thrusting of unwanted material in our faces?
